hello
On the way home last night, i was in 5th gear when i noticed the rev counter drop to zero the back up 7000 revs. It did it once more about 5-10sec later. I did hold the bike at different revs to see if i could get it to repeat but its been fine since ?? Ive read about error codes but thought these showed when the bike was stationary ? any ideas ?
gen 1
cheers matt

Possibly sticking exup, might need checking and lubing, be careful taking the bolts off, use plenty of WD40 or similiar.

Got home last night and the Rev counter is flicking to 7k at a standstill. So ex up confirmed. Had a look this morning and the centre nut on the pully had come loose
Everything out, cleaned, re-lubed and back in. Job done, I hope
